The RHEL Lifecycle Paradox
Just Because You Can Stay on Old RHEL Doesn't Mean You Should
One of the defining features of Red Hat Enterprise Linux (RHEL) is its long lifecycle. A RHEL major version has a standard lifecycle of 10 years, with options to extend it even further. That long lifecycle comes with an important caveat: as a release moves from Full Support to Maintenance Support to Extended Life Cycle, the types of fixes, enhancements, and support options available become progressively more limited.
The overlapping portions of the RHEL lifecycle exist to give organizations flexibility in when they upgrade, whether that's moving to a new major version or staying on a particular minor version for longer. That flexibility can be valuable when facing business, technical, or regulatory constraints, but it is important to be realistic about the tradeoffs involved.
In this session, we'll break down the phases of the RHEL lifecycle and what those phases mean in practice. We'll look at how feature requests, security updates, bug fixes, and the support experience evolve over time, including the tradeoffs of remaining on older major or minor versions. We'll discuss why the answer to a perfectly reasonable request is sometimes, "You'll need to upgrade to a newer version."
